Train accident kills 4 in Hardeeville

Posted: Updated:

HARDEEVILLE, SC (WTOC) - A train wreck involving a passenger train and a car has brought downtown Hardeeville to a standstill.

Area police say at least four people inside of the car died when it was struck by the train. One of the victims, officials say, was an 8-year-old child.

None of the passengers on the train were hurt. All were brought back to Savannah to stay overnight.

The names of the victims have not been released.
